Returned to making the carbon doors. A few months ago I made the mould for the front of the driver's door. I have now started preparing the rest of the door so I can make the other part of the mould. First off I had to fill all of the holes. Once that is completed I will lay up the fibreglass mould. The idea is to make the door in two sections and glue them together.

Gosh, what a busy day :-) First coat of gloss highlighted a few defects I will deal with before second coat. This weighs 6.8kg and would be usable as it is. However, a carbon fibre version should be under 2kg, a saving of over 9kg for the pair, not to be sniffed at as it equates to an increase of 11bhp/tonne :-) Started on sorting out the driver's door opening area and side splitter/skirt.
